U.S. Army Staff Sgt. Camryn Rawlings, a recruiter with the Connecticut National Guard's 6th Recruiting and Retention Battalion, times Windsor High School students performing a plank challenge during the National Guard's "Mission Day" at Windsor High School, Windsor, Conn. March 3, 2025. “Mission Day” is a National Guard funded educational experience designed to give high school students a unique insight into military service through interactive experiences in tactical operations, hazmat cleanup, night vision casualty evacuations, virtual reality firefighting and CPR, and more.
